How to choose planting soil
To ensure the best growth for the tree, the planting soil should have slightly acidic or rich organic matter, good drainage, and a loose, fluffy, and rich texture.
Propagation methods
The money tree can be propagated through branches or leaves, depending on the desired quantity of plants you want to propagate.
- Propagation through branches: This method accelerates the growth of young plants but is usually not suitable for large-scale propagation. From the mother money tree, select a suitable-sized branch with dark green leaves, no signs of disease, and trim off some leaves near the base, wait for about 3 hours for the cut to dry. Then, insert the trimmed branch into the soil, using diluted rooting hormone water to moisten the soil. Water every 2 – 3 days to maintain moisture and avoid direct sunlight. After about 1 month, the roots will firmly establish, and the plant will grow into a new young tree.
- Propagation through leaves: This method allows you to propagate a larger quantity of plants, but the time for plants to grow larger will be longer. From the mother tree, choose leaves near the base, large and healthy with dark green color, then cut off the stems. Soak the stems of the leaves in rooting hormone water for about 2 hours, then insert the leaves into prepared pots, burying about 1cm deep into the soil. On the first watering, water fully. Subsequent waterings only need to maintain soil moisture, about every 2 – 3 days. After about 1 month, the leaves will develop roots, and the plant will grow into a young tree.

Proper Care Guidelines
If you're unsure how to care for your money tree pot, refer to these tips below:
Regular Watering
You can use a misting spray bottle to water the plant 1 – 2 times a week, to ensure the soil stays moist. However, you should never overwater, as it can cause root rot.
Provide Adequate Light for the Plant
The money tree is a plant that enjoys light, although it can also survive in low-light conditions. You can place the plant in various locations in the house, but avoid placing it where direct and intense sunlight shines.
Regularly fertilize and clean the leaves
Every week, you should use a damp cloth to wipe off the dust on the leaves of the plant. This not only helps the plant maintain its beautiful green appearance but also creates favorable conditions for the plant's photosynthesis process. If you notice any yellowing leaves, you should trim them quickly.
Around every 2 – 3 months, fertilize the plant once by spreading a small amount of fertilizer around the base of the plant and about 10 – 15cm away from the base. You can purchase specialized fertilizer for this plant species at specialized plant stores.
